Love on Ice‘ – 2 p.m. ET / 1 p.m. CT

Synopsis: Former figure skating champion, Emily James, now 27 years old and considered a relic in the world of figure skating, gets an improbable shot to reclaim skating glory when a young coach sees greatness in her. Together, they find their love of skating goes far beyond the ice.

Starring Julie Berman, Andrew Walker, and Gail O’Grady.

Directed by Bradley Walsh.

“Love on Ice” premiered on the Hallmark Channel on January 7, 2017 as part of Hallmark’s “Winterfest” programming event.


A Valentine’s Match‘ – 4 p.m. ET / 3 p.m. CT

Synopsis: Fired from her job as a reality TV host, Natalie returns home for Valentine’s Day, only to find herself running the town festival’s auction with her ex-fiance thanks to two scheming mothers.

Starring Bethany Joy Lenz and Luke Macfarlane.

Directed by Christie Will Wolf.

“A Valentine’s Match” premiered on the Hallmark Channel on February 1, 2020 as part of Hallmark’s “Love Ever After” programming event.


A December Bride‘ – 6 p.m. ET / 5 p.m. CT

Synopsis: Aspiring interior designer Layla is dreading the Christmastime wedding of her cousin who’s marrying Layla’s ex-fiancé. Although Seth is the one responsible for introducing the bride and groom, she begrudgingly accepts his offer to be her date as she’s out of options. Seth gets carried away at the reception and announces they’re engaged, forcing a mortified Layla to keep up the pretense.

Starring Daniel Lissing and Jessica Lowndes.

Directed by David Winning.

“A December Bride” premiered on the Hallmark Channel on November 20, 2016 as part of Hallmark’s “Countdown to Christmas” programming event.


Single on the 25th‘ – 8 p.m. ET / 7 p.m. CT

Synopsis: For Nell Duke, nothing is worse than being single at Christmastime because everywhere she looks, couples are kissing under the mistletoe. After her family cancels holiday plans at the last minute, Nell decides to spend the week of Christmas having fun on her own! When she crosses paths with her neighbor Cooper, a financial analyst who prides himself on being happily unattached, he notices Nell struggling with being alone and decides to share tips on how to keep the holidays festive. Cooper inspires Nell to challenge her insecurities and find happiness in being on her own. In turn, Nell helps Cooper realize he’s missing out on real connection. In the fun partnership that forms, the friendly singles’ Christmas together starts to feel like something more. Their special connection falls apart when Nell finds out Cooper only offered to help because he felt sorry Nell had to spend the holidays alone. To make Christmas truly magical this year, Cooper must show real growth of character while Nell finds her own strength in being single during the holidays. Inspired by the song “Single on the 25th” by Lauren Spencer Smith.

Starring Lyndsy Fonseca and Daniel Lissing.

Directed by Jonathan Wright.

“Single on the 25th” premiered on the Hallmark Channel on December 7, 2025 as part of Hallmark’s “Countdown to Christmas” programming event.
